Many recent state-of-the-art image retrieval approaches are based on Bag-of-Visual-Words model and represent an image with a set of visual words by quantizing local SIFT(scale invariant feature transform) features. Feature quantization reduces the discriminative power of local features and unavoidably causes many false local matches between images, which degrades the retrieval accuracy. To filter those false matches, geometric context among visual words has been popularly explored for the verification of geometric consistency. However, existing studies with global or local geometric verification are either computationally expensive or achieve limited accuracy. To address this issue, in this paper, we focus on partialduplicate Web image retrieval, and propose a scheme to encode the spatial context for visual matching verification. An efficient affine enhancement scheme is proposed to refine the verification results. Experiments on partial-duplicate Web image search, using a database of one million images, demonstrate the effectiveness and efficiency of the proposed *** on a 10-million image database further reveals the scalability of our approach.

Reducing the flow latency is of great importance in traffic management, which benefits both service providers and end users. Routing design and flow scheduling are typical ways to improve the flow transmission efficiency. However, existing studies usually consider them separately, due to the complexity of joint consideration. Here, we propose a latency-aware routing scheme with bandwidth assignment in the Software Defined Networks, which can efficiently reduce the flow latency with a moderate complexity, to combine the routing and scheduling together.

Communication privacy and latency perceived by users have become great concerns for delay-sensitive Internet services. Existing anonymous communication systems either provide high anonymity at an expense of prolonged latency (e.g., mix-net), or offer better real-time performance by sacrificing the ability against traffic analysis attacks (e.g., Onion Routing). The emerging Software-Defined Networking (SDN) introduces additional challenges to communication anonymity, due to the existence of a centralized controller that has a global view of the entire network traffic. In this paper, we propose a new anonymous communication scheme for delay-sensitive services under SDN scenarios, which can simultaneously protect communication privacy and reduce the end-to-end latency. A self-adaptive method based on the mix-net framework is designed to dynamically modify the waiting threshold of mix nodes, which helps to reduce the communication latency. In order to preserve the degree of anonymity, the self-adaptive method is incorporated with a random walking strategy for packets forwarding. Both theoretical analysis and experimental results prove that our scheme provides a moderate degree of anonymity and effectively reduces the latency derived from mix-net by up to 50%.
